Challenges of Moving in Banks Peninsula

Moving in Banks Peninsula comes with its own set of challenges. The hills and bays that characterise the area can complicate logistics, making it essential to find removalists who are adept at navigating these conditions. Foggy weather can hamper visibility, while dusty and windy conditions during dry periods require extra care in handling your belongings. However, a skilled mover can take these aspects in stride, aiming to ensure that all your items are securely packed and transported safely, regardless of the weather conditions.

Specialist Skills

Some items require specialised knowledge to move safely. If you own a piano, antique furniture, or other delicate items, you'll benefit from removalists who might have received additional training for these tasks. These specialists understand how to handle such items with the care they demand, aiming to ensure that your most valued possessions arrive at their new home in perfect condition. Working with skilled removalists can make sure that even the most challenging items are moved without a hitch.

Weather Considerations

New Zealand's weather is another critical factor to consider when planning your move. Rain, fog, and even extreme heat can affect the moving process. Professional movers should take every precaution to protect your belongings, from using water-resistant packing materials to carefully planning the routes to avoid hazardous conditions. Their experience and knowledge of the local climate are invaluable assets in aiming to ensure your move goes smoothly, regardless of the weather.
